
Plastic is ubiquitous, and while consumers may not be able to explain the difference between types, it is important to know which types can be disposed of and in which ways. There are seven different types of plastic used around the world, and they are identified by a number between one and seven inside a small triangle made of arrows. The number inside the triangle is what indicates whether a plastic can be recycled or not. Plastics numbered 1 and 2 are the most common types of plastic containers and the most easily recyclable. Number 1 plastics are PET or PETE plastics, which are used to make bottles for soda, water, and other drinks, as well as cooking oil containers and plastic jars. Number 2 plastics are HDPE plastics, which are used to make milk jugs, shampoo bottles, cleaning product containers, and detergent bottles.

HDPE plastic is safe to use and fully recyclable
HDPE (High-Density Polyethylene) is a safe and fully recyclable plastic. It is one of the most common plastics, used in a wide range of products, from milk and shampoo bottles to pipes and wheelie bins. Its durability, robustness, and resistance to sunlight, chemicals, and extreme temperatures make it a popular choice for many manufacturers.
HDPE is identified by the number 2 symbol, which can be found inside a small triangle made of chasing arrows. This resin code indicates that the product is made of HDPE and can be recycled. It is one of the easiest plastic polymers to recycle and is accepted at most recycling centres. All forms of HDPE are recyclable, including bottles, bags, tanks, films, offcuts, and sheets.
When recycling HDPE, it is important to separate it from other types of plastic. HDPE is often recycled separately from other plastic resins due to differences in recycling machinery. The recycling process involves sorting, cleaning, separating, shredding, and melting the HDPE to refine the polymer.
HDPE can be recycled into new pipes, crates, films, plastic lumber, and even recycling bins. Recycling HDPE is important for protecting the planet and reducing waste. It saves resources, water, time, energy, and emissions. By recycling HDPE, we can give this durable and versatile plastic a new lease of life.
Overall, HDPE plastic is safe to use and fully recyclable. Its widespread use and recyclability make it an important material in the transition towards a more sustainable future.

PP, or polypropylene, is one of the world's most popular plastic packaging materials
Polypropylene (PP) is a lightweight, strong, durable, and highly flexible thermoplastic. It is the world's second most widely produced plastic, with an estimated global demand of around 45 million metric tons per year, a figure that continues to rise exponentially. PP is commonly used in plastic packaging, plastic parts for machinery and equipment, fibres, textiles, and ropes. Its slippery, tactile surface and high insulation properties make it ideal for electrical goods and cables. It is also used in medical devices, automotive parts, and food containers.
PP is safe for food contact and is microwave safe. It is also waterproof, resistant to moisture absorption, and highly resistant to chemicals and temperatures. These properties make it a popular choice for food packaging and storage, especially for hot items or items that need to be heated. PP is used in food containers for products like yogurt, sour cream, and margarine, as well as straws, bottle caps, and ropes. It is also used in medical applications due to its resistance to mould, bacteria, and chemical corrosion, as well as its ability to withstand steam sterilisation methods.
Despite its popularity, PP is not considered very eco-friendly due to the difficulties in the recycling process. However, items made from PP can be reused safely and are strong enough to resist normal wear and tear for several uses. PP products can sometimes be recycled, but this may depend on local guidelines and the availability of specialised recycling facilities.
PP is a versatile plastic that can be melted and reformed multiple times. Its low melting point makes it highly flammable and susceptible to UV degradation and oxidation. It tends to yellow over time when exposed to light and is not biodegradable, which means it can persist in the environment for many years. However, its glossy finish makes it aesthetically pleasing and easy to handle. Its semi-crystalline nature offers high flexural strength, making it resilient to general wear and tear.

Plastic bags are not recyclable in residential recycling facilities
Recycling is a complex process, and consumers often don't know what types of plastic can be disposed of and in which ways. A product made of plastic often has a resin code, which is a number between one and seven inside a small triangle made of arrows. The number inside the triangle is what counts, as each number corresponds to a different type of plastic. For example, Type 1 and Type 2 plastics may be tossed into standard recycling bins, while other types of plastic may not be permitted, depending on the municipality's guidelines.
Plastic bags are typically made from LDPE (low-density polyethylene) plastic. This type of plastic is soft and flexible, which is why it is often used for bags. However, it is important to note that not all plastic bags are made from the same type of plastic. Some bags may be made from HDPE (high-density polyethylene) or other types of plastic. It is always important to check the resin code on the bag to determine the type of plastic and whether it can be recycled.
While plastic bags cannot be recycled in residential recycling facilities, they can sometimes be recycled through other means. Some grocery stores, for example, collect plastic bags for proper plastics recycling. Additionally, some companies specialize in recycling hard-to-recycle plastics, such as shrink wrap and manufacturing scrap. It is important to check with local programs to confirm what types of plastic can be recycled in your area.

PET or PETE is used to make bottles for soda, water, and other drinks
PET or PETE (Polyethylene Terephthalate) is a versatile thermoplastic polymer within the polyester family. It is known for its strength, thermal stability, chemical resistance, and dimensional stability. PET or PETE is widely used in the packaging industry due to its transparency, lightweight, and strong barrier properties. It is commonly used to make bottles for soda, water, and other drinks, as well as food containers, and personal care products.
PET or PETE is identified by the recycling symbol number 1, which is a triangle with the number "1" inside, usually found on the bottom of plastic containers. This symbol helps consumers identify the type of plastic and serves as a reminder to recycle. Recycling PET or PETE is important to reduce plastic waste in the environment and conserve natural resources. The recycling process involves collecting, sorting, cleaning, crushing, melting, and transforming the plastic into new products, which is more eco-friendly than producing new plastic.
PET or PETE is easily recyclable, and recycled PET now meets safety standards, allowing closed-loop recycling into fresh food-grade containers. This makes PET or PETE a sustainable choice for the packaging industry. In many countries, PET bottles are recycled to a significant degree, and the recycled material is referred to as rPET or R-PET. The prime uses for recycled PET include polyester fiber, strapping, and non-food containers.
It is important to note that while PET or PETE is recyclable, it is not recommended to reuse disposable PET drinking bottles. This is because PET has a higher density than water, and microplastics from PET can end up in the human food supply and the environment. Despite this, PET exhibits better environmental credentials than glass or aluminum due to its energy efficiency and recyclability.

Plastic is complicated to recycle due to contamination and resin issues
Plastic is one of the most complicated materials to recycle. This is due to a variety of reasons, including consumer confusion, contamination, and resin issues.
Firstly, consumers often don't know which types of plastic can be recycled and which methods to use. Plastic products are usually stamped with a resin code, a number between one and seven inside a small triangle, which indicates the type of plastic. However, this doesn't necessarily mean that the product can be recycled; the number inside the triangle is what matters, as each number corresponds to a different type of plastic. For example, plastics #1 and #2 are the most common types of plastic containers and the most easily recyclable, while other types may not be permitted in standard recycling bins and require specialized handling.
Secondly, plastic packaging often contains a variety of polymers and other materials such as metals, paper, pigments, inks, and adhesives, which can cause contamination issues during the recycling process. Closed-loop recycling, or recycling the same plastic material repeatedly, is most practical when the polymer can be effectively separated from these sources of contamination and stabilized against degradation during reprocessing and subsequent use. Additionally, the presence of multiple plastic types or hard-to-recycle plastics in the waste stream can result in contamination between polymer types, making it difficult to recycle.
Lastly, resin issues further complicate plastic recycling. Recycled resin plays a crucial role in producing a significant amount of plastic packaging, but challenges arise due to low recovery rates of post-consumer plastic scrap, durability, and the suitability of different polymer grades used in packaging for recycling. Different polymer types have different functional properties, and when recycled resin is blended with virgin resin, the quality of the virgin plastic may be compromised. Furthermore, black plastics have historically gone unrecycled due to sorting difficulties at recycling facilities, and virgin plastic packaging is often contaminated by the use of inks, adhesives, and other materials, hindering the creation of recycled resins.
